    Default Tier System for HD DVD


    Note: This thread now contains both the Tier System as well as links to various HD DVD reviews for a one stop shopping place for determining the quality of various titles.


    How it works

    The list is continuously changing with each new release, so check the list frequently to see where the picture quality of your favorite film rates. Also, the list is not definitive but rather constantly evolving according to majority rule, meaning that a film within a particular tier can be moved if the majority feels the picture quality of said film should be rated higher or lower. This way, I remain objective and the opinion of others is equally heard. Each title within its respective tier is also ranked in order of picture of quality (e.g., Training Day is higher than World Trade Center because it has a slightly better picture). With each new release, the picture quality of a certain film will be ranked based on my initial viewing, and then moved about based on majority rule. So remember to post your opinion of where you think a title should be ranked and I will move it accordingly.

    Please keep in mind that the list is not intended to reflect the quality of a director’s intention and such judgments should be avoided when assessing picture quality. For example, Children of Men was intentionally filmed with a gray overtone to fit the subject matter, but this stylistic choice did not hinder the sharp detail of the picture. This list is also not intended as a means of comparing the superiority of one format over the other since the list is purely subjective, not conclusive.

    However, the tier system is intended as a means of encouraging each other to watch new releases (whether they are day-and-date or catalog), express our opinion concerning the picture quality and see how it compares to reviews published on this site or other websites. The list also allows others to see the general opinion of imported HD DVDs and offer that final nudge to purchase said import.

    How to assess picture quality

    The title is ranked based on how consistent the film is throughout, e.g., Tier 0 means zero artifacts and consistent from beginning to end, Tier 1 means artifacts are present about ten percent of the time, Tier 6 means artifacts are present about sixty percent of the time, and so forth. When it comes to consistency, the picture of one scene should compare to the picture of another scene within the same title. What you want to look for is the sharpness of detail (does the picture have plenty of depth and pop-out of the screen or does it look real and film-like), color (are they true to reality, especially blues, reds and greens; are blacks black and whites white), and video artifacts (is the picture bobbed or is there too much noise and edge enhancement). Do these features remain comparably consistent throughout the film?

    Sometimes, the picture is so sharp that it’s almost three-dimensional or characters on screen appear to live in a three-dimensional space. This 3-D effect can be ruined by a picture being too soft or out-of-focus. A good example of this is the intentional softness of Sky Captain and the World of Tomorrow. While the picture of the film is very good and looks very film-like, it lacks depth. However, it still ranks in Tier 2 because it also lacks any video artifacts and the picture quality is very pristine.

    Video artifacts are a common result of the amount of damage the original master copy of the film has sustained over time; but they can also be a result of the process used to transfer a film into a digital media. A "bobbed" image is, simply put, the process of upconverting a picture with a resolution of 480-scan lines to 1080p, creating “jaggies” or “stair-stepping.” This process can also result in rare cases of chroma noise, which affects solid colors like blues and reds by making them appear grainy rather than pure. Other video artifacts which can be problematic are low level noise (which affects the blackest part of the image, making it look grainy and almost gray rather than a deep, solid black), macro-blocking (which is a result of bandwidth limitations and exposes pixels, making fast-paced scenes look pixelated), and edge enhancement (which results in a halo effect around a character or object; it’s a visible issue for those folks using CRT projectors or digital front projectors).

    How each Tier is categorized and other signifiers

    Tier 0 - Reference

    --- The picture quality of the transfer is in pristine shape and practically perfect with no visible video artifacts. The image is so clean and sharp that it maintains a three-dimensional feel throughout and serves as great demo material.

    Tier 1 - Excellent

    --- Video artifacts are next to nothing with a good sense of three-dimensional space. The image is sharp and nicely detailed and still serves as good demo material.

    Tier 2 - Very Good

    --- The image maintains a sharp film-like quality throughout which looks real, with less 3-D effect than Tier 1 and video artifacts are far and few in between.

    Tier 3 - Good

    --- The picture is nice and pleasant to look at with a few more artifacts and less depth and detail than Tier 2. While the majority of the film is 'good', the remainder is enough to show inconsistencies.

    Tier 4 - Satisfactory

    --- This is the midway point for Hi-Def titles. Although a step up from standard definition DVD, the transfer has added only some detail and depth with little video artifacts; hardly any 3-D effect, but still film-like quality.

    Tier 5 - Average

    --- Video artifacts are more prevalent while still a decent picture; it's difficult to discern how the transfer has added much to the picture quality, because it's softer than expected and looks almost like its DVD counterpart.


    (Combo) : a hybrid disc commonly used for day-and-date releases, with DVD-9 on one side and HD DVD on the other.

    (U-Control) : an interactive feature found on some Universal releases.

    (IME) : “In-Movie Experience” , an interactive feature found on some Warner releases.

    (TrueHD) : Dolby TrueHD, a lossless audio codec (24 bit/96 kHz) developed by Dolby Laboratories.

    (DTS-MA) : DTS-HD Master Audio, a lossless audio codec (24 bit/96 kHz) developed by Digital Theater System (DTS).

    (DTS-HD) : DTS-HD High Resolution Audio, an alternative to DTS-HD Master Audio capable of 3.0 Mbps and used as an option when disc space is limited.
